Overview
Axle is seeking a highly ambitious, adaptable, structured, and detail-oriented Biologist to join our vibrant team at the National Institutes of Health (NIH), National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ases (NIAID), Division of Intramural Research (DIR), Laboratory of Viral Diseases (LVD) & SARS-CoV-2 Virology Core (SVC), Bethesda, MD.
Responsibilities
Conduct research in a BSL3 laboratory.
Read and follow protocols in the production of laboratory reagents.
Perform mammalian cell culture aseptic techniques.
Work with standard virological techniques that include virus enumeration (plaque and TCID50 assays) viral stock preparation, virus concentration and purification, scale-up, and characterization.
Work with molecular biology techniques including quantitative PCR and molecular cloning with next generation deep sequencing techniques.
Proficient in the design and application of ELISA techniques to quantify viral antigens or in support of serology.
Perform work with anti-viral compound screening using cell-based assays.
Perform assays to measure the functional properties of antibodies including neutralization assays.
Maintain accurate laboratory records.
Analyze, discuss, and interpret data with other members of the lab, and able to work independently and in a team environment.
Maintain lab supplies - order scientific reagents and equipment, such as obtaining price quotes, tracking of orders, inventory of materials, and restocking the laboratory.
Maintain safe workplace and must adhere to all appropriate safety and occupational health rules and regulations.
Strict adherence to all safety requirements and protocols in a high containment BSL-3 laboratory environment.
Experience Required / Requirements
Master's Degree plus 6 years of experience or bachelor's degree with a minimum of 10 years of experience.
Must complete and maintain a NIH Tier 3 elevated security clearance required for work in high containment laboratories and maintain fof standing in the NIH Biosurety program.
Must be able to wear appropriate Personal Protective Equipment including a PAPR.
Must be able to read, write, and understand English.
Must be able to receive required vaccinations.
Proficient in Microsoft Office.
